The study explores the public-private partnerships (PPPs) in constructing, managing, and operating container terminals in Egypt. It examines the benefits the public sector gains from such collaborations and the pitfalls that can be mitigated to foster more effective institutional cooperation. The study specifically focuses on enhancing Egypt's marine container terminals through these partnerships, emphasizing the potential use of growing technology to enable equipment automation. It also highlights concerns regarding the risk of mismanagement of Egyptian terminals, arising from insufficient expected volume to ensure appropriate profitability, especially with the opening of new terminals. Lagos is famous for its high traffic congestion and insufficient road infrastructure. This study examined the effect of BRT management and its influence on mobility in Lagos State. The study adopted a cross-sectional design involving data gathering through the primary data collection method using a closed-ended questionnaire purposively administered to 100 commuters of BRT buses in Lagos. The findings revealed a high positive relationship between managing the BRT system and mobility in Lagos State. Additionally, the findings indicate a robust and positive causal relationship between Lagos State’s BRT system and transportation development. This study estimates the degree to which drivers recall traffic safety campaigns based on sociodemographic characteristics including driving frequency, vehicle type, education, income, age, household composition, race, and gender. Traffic safety campaigns are efforts to educate, persuade, and inspire individuals to adjust their attitudes and behaviors for improved road safety, utilizing planned communications over a set time period. They aim to encourage safe driving using slogans shown on television, radio, social media, billboards, and variable message signs. In the United States, 43% of the pavement network is in poor condition which can be attributed primarily to different modes of cracking. This network is constantly exposed to the elements and loading leading to thermal and fatigue cracking respectively. Cracking can be addressed through two primary means: mix design and preservation through the application of treatments. However, evaluating these two avenues requires a test that can easily and effectively measure the influence of these factors on thermal and fatigue cracking performance. This study examines the dual impact of the Fresno Area Express (FAX) Q Line, a 15.7-mile Bus Rapid Transit (BRT) system launched in 2018, on the Fresno housing market and passenger satisfaction. The Q Line, designed to modernize public transit, features eco-friendly compressed natural gas (CNG) vehicles, real-time passenger information, and improved service efficiency. Housing market analysis focused on residential properties sold between 2012 and 2024, utilizing Geographic Information System(GIS) mapping to segment properties into three regions: the Q Line corridor, an outer buffer zone, and the rest of Fresno. This dissertation explores factors influencing pooled rideshare (PR) adoption to provide actionable insights for transportation network companies (TNCs) and policymakers. PR allows travelers to share rides with unknown passengers, offering benefits such as cost reduction and congestion relief. However, adoption remains limited due to safety concerns, privacy issues, and trust in rideshare platforms. A national U.S. survey with 5,385 respondents examined transportation preferences and barriers to PR adoption. Exploratory and confirmatory factor analyses identified five key factors influencing PR consideration—safety, service experience, privacy, traffic/environment, and time/cost. This thesis presents a study on the crashworthiness of two commonly-used roadside safety devices: Type II barricades and luminaire poles supported by TB1-17 transformer bases. The first part focuses on designing and evaluating a non-proprietary, Type II barricade that meets MASH criteria. A validated LS-DYNA model, based on a previously-tested Type III barricade, was used to guide the design. The proposed Type II system was evaluated through simulation and confirmed with full-scale crash testing. Timber bridges with transverse and longitudinal bridge decks are increasingly utilized across the United States. However, limited research exists to develop bridge railing systems for high-service-level roadways that meet current vehicular impact safety standards. In response to this gap, the United States Department of Agriculture - Forest Service -Forest Products Laboratory (USDA-FS-FPL), in collaboration with the Midwest Roadside Safety Facility (MwRSF), initiated a research program to develop, crash test, and evaluate higher-service-level bridge railings and approach guardrail transitions (AGTs) compliant with the American Association of State Highway and Transportation Officials (AASHTO) Manual for Assessing Safety Hardware (MASH).
